Amadori rearrangement
Pronunciation: ă-mă-dōr′ēa rearrangement that occurs in cross-linking reactions seen in collagen and in protein glycosylations; conversion of N-glycosides of aldoses to N-glycosides of the corresponding ketoses.
[M. Amadori]
